Fire alarm triggers response at small Bloomington restaurant, Bloomington IL


Fire crews responded to a fire alarm at a small restaurant on Eastland Drive near Castleton Drive in Bloomington. No fire was visible outside, but interior alarm strobes were flashing. The cause is under investigation.
